Beginning Undergraduate Students (Freshmen) Financial Aid

254 beginning undergraduate students (91% of total 279 enrolled freshmen) have received financial aid including grants, scholarships, and/or federal student loans at Howard College. The average amount of aid received is $7,494.

Financial Aid Statistics (First-time Full-time Beginning Undergraduate Students) - Howard
Type of AidNumber Receiving AidPercent Receiving Aid Total Amount of Aid ReceivedAverage Amount of Aid Received
Any Financial Aid25491% --
Grants or Scholarships22581%$1,686,087$7,494
Federal Grants14151%$784,539$5,564
Pell Grants14151%$772,339$5,478
Other Federal Grants218%$12,200$581
State/Local Grants6925%$223,883$3,245
Institutional Grants11642%$677,665$5,842
Student Loan Aid2710%$115,785$4,288
Federal Student Loans2710%$115,785$4,288

Grants and Scholarship Aid By Income Level (Paying In-State Tuition)

The following table shows the number of students awarded and the average grants / scholarship aid amount by income level for the academic year 2023-2024 at Howard College.

The sources of grants and scholarship aid are the federal government, state/local government, or the institution. For the statistics, only students who paid the in-state or in-district tuition rate are considered.

Grants of Scholarship Aid Statistics By Income Level
Income LevelNumber of StudentsNumber of Students AwardedTotal Amount Aid Awarded Average Amount Aid Awarded
All level183174$1,197,915$6,546
0-30,0009797$731,745$7,544
30,001-48,0004241$286,727$6,827
48,001-75,0003027$135,417$4,514
75,001-110,000108$38,862$3,886
110,001 or more41$5,164$1,291
